Historical Events 📜
- 2026: The government of Pakistan declares “open war” against the Taliban in Afghanistan, initiating the 2026 Afghanistan–Pakistan War.
- 2021: A total of 279 female students aged between 10 and 17 are kidnapped by bandits in the Zamfara kidnapping in Zamfara State, Nigeria.
- 2019: Indian Air Force fighter-jets target Jaish-e-Mohammed terrorist training camps in Balakot, Pakistan.
- 2013: A hot air balloon crashes near Luxor, Egypt, killing 19 people.
- 2012: A train derails in Burlington, Ontario, Canada killing at least three people and injuring 45.
- 2012: Seventeen-year-old African-American student Trayvon Martin is shot to death by neighborhood watch coordinator George Zimmerman in an altercation in Sanford, Florida.
- 2008: The New York Philharmonic performs in Pyongyang, North Korea; this was the first such event to take place in North Korea.
- 1995: The UK’s oldest investment banking institute, Barings Bank, collapses after a rogue securities broker Nick Leeson loses $1.4 billion by speculating on the Singapore International Monetary Exchange using futures contracts.
- 1993: World Trade Center bombing: In New York City, a truck bomb parked below the North Tower of the World Trade Center explodes, killing six and injuring over a thousand people.
- 1992: First Nagorno-Karabakh War: Khojaly Massacre: Armenian armed forces open fire on Azeri civilians at a military post outside the town of Khojaly leaving hundreds dead.
- 1987: Iran–Contra affair: The Tower Commission rebukes President Ronald Reagan for not controlling his national security staff.
- 1980: Egypt and Israel establish full diplomatic relations.
- 1979: The Superliner railcar enters revenue service with Amtrak.
- 1971: U.N. Secretary-General U Thant signs United Nations proclamation of the vernal equinox as Earth Day.
- 1966: Apollo program: Launch of AS-201, the first flight of the Saturn IB rocket.
